Why Vacation Homes Need a Different Cleaning Strategy
Vacation homes work differently than primary homes, so they need a different approach. In the Fort Myers area, many properties face a mix of quick guest turnover and long gaps where the home sits closed up. Add in humidity, sand, and salt air, and even a beautiful home can start to feel tired fast.
A quick tidy might make things look okay at first glance, but it often misses what really matters. Vacation homes usually need:
- Detailed reset cleanings between every stay
- Regular deep attention to bathrooms and kitchens
- Extra care for floors and soft surfaces that catch sand and dust
- Periodic deep cleans for areas that slowly collect build-up
Those deeper visits help with things like vents, baseboards, tile grout, and outdoor areas that guests use often. Without that, you may start to notice:
- Dull counters and fixtures that never seem fully clean
- Musty or “closed up” smells when you open the door
- Extra wear on fabrics, rugs, and finishes
- Last-minute scrambles to get the place ready
When your cleaning routine does not match the way your vacation home is used, you feel it. Guests feel it too.
Signs Your Vacation Home Cleaning Routine Is Letting You Down
Most owners do not realize their cleaning routine is slipping until there is a problem. Small signs can quickly grow into bigger issues that affect guest comfort and your stress level.
Guest experience often gives the first clue. Watch for:
- Comments about cleanliness in reviews, even if they seem mild
- Guests sending photos of areas that were missed
- Recurring notes about linens, bathrooms, or kitchen smells
Your own eyes and nose tell a story too. Some warning signs include:
- Glass doors that always look a little foggy or streaky
- Floors that feel sticky even after they have been mopped
- Dusty ceiling fans or vents above eye level
- Mildew or discoloration in showers and around caulk lines
- Lingering pet, smoke, or food odors that never fully clear
Health-related clues matter as well. Guests might mention allergy symptoms flaring up during their stay, or you may notice your own nose and eyes react when you arrive after a gap.
Then there is the stress factor. If any of this sounds familiar, your current routine may not be working:
- You or your property manager rush between check-out and check-in
- You often drive down just to clean, instead of relax
- You rely on “when they are available” side help that is hit or miss
A vacation home is an investment and a place for rest. If cleaning causes worry, it is time to rethink the plan.
Building a Healthy, Guest-Ready Cleaning Plan That Works
A strong cleaning plan feels calm and clear. You know what happens every turnover, what happens on a regular schedule, and what gets handled a few times a year. That structure keeps your home ready for guests and ready for you.
For many Fort Myers vacation homes, a healthy routine can look like this:
At every turnover
- Freshly laundered linens and towels
- Fully cleaned bathrooms, including fixtures and grout lines
- Kitchen reset, including the sink, counters, and appliances
- High-touch disinfecting of handles, switches, remotes, and railings
- Trash removed and fresh liners in place
On a weekly or monthly rhythm, based on bookings
- Full dusting, including blinds, ledges, and décor
- Floor care for all surfaces, especially sand-prone areas
- Wiping cabinet fronts, baseboards, and interior doors
- Appliance attention, like fridge shelves and microwave interiors
Seasonally or a few times a year
- Deep bathroom and kitchen scrub, including grout and caulk
- Interior windows, sliders, and patio doors
- Vents, fans, and hard-to-reach ledges
- Upholstery, rugs, and outdoor furniture
There is a difference between “looks okay” and truly healthy. We focus on safer cleaning products and careful methods that support better indoor air quality. That means paying attention to:
- Humidity-prone spots where mold and mildew like to grow
- Soft surfaces that can hold dust and allergens
- Hidden touchpoints that many people grab without thinking
